How they compare
Russia currently reports 17.2% against 16.5% in Thailand, a difference of 0.7%.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 7 shared years of data; in 2013 it was Thailand ahead.
Russia ranks 51st and Thailand ranks 52nd of 56 countries.
Thailand has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Russia | Thailand |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2010s | 12.5% | 23.7% | 11.2% | Thailand |
| 2020s | 15.8% | 16.5% | 0.7% | Thailand |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
